Max Blotas | LE DAUPHIN (PRIVATE EYE)

£13,800.00

Ventilation grille, surveillance camera, miniature nightclub, LCD screen, stereo speakers, robotic stage lights, media player & microcontroller

Variable dimensions

2026

“LE DAUPHIN (PRIVATE EYE)” recreates, in a robotic form, the setting of an underground nightclub. Hidden behind a ventilation grille, this miniature scene (1:20 scale) can only be accessed through a surveillance monitor broadcasting a live feed from inside the model. The device incorporates a fully automated control system that independently operates a series of robotic lights and a sound system. Throughout the exhibition, this ghostly club takes on the qualities of a zombified space - neither fully dead nor fully alive. A place where the party persists under the heat of the spotlights, like a memory that refuses to fade.
